The Meaning of Different Rose Colors (And When to Use Each)

Most people know red means love, but gifting professionals use color strategically:

Rose Color Emotional Signal Best For
Red Rose Passion, commitment Serious relationships
Pink Rose Admiration, warmth Early dating or appreciation
White Rose Trust, sincerity Elegant or minimalist partners
Yellow Rose Friendship, positivity Non-romantic connections
Peach / Coral Interest, excitement New attraction

Choosing correctly avoids mixed emotional messaging.

How to Choose the Best Roses (Professional Checklist)

Use this before purchasing:

✓ Firm petals

✓ Green, strong stems

✓ Clean leaf edges

✓ Slightly open buds

✓ Light natural fragrance

Avoid fully bloomed roses, they fade quickly.

Caring for Your Roses: Keep Them Fresh Longer

Simple steps:

Trim stems diagonally

Change water every 48 hours

Remove submerged leaves

Keep away from heat

Add flower food or sugar

Small actions = days of extra beauty.
